A. VR2017-001 – PUBLIC HEARING: Resolution VR2017-17: Approval of a
Variance to Allow a 3.5’ side yard setback for a driveway for property
located at 5211 Sunnyside Road
Planner Sevald stated the applicant, Tracy Henry, is requesting a Variance to reduce the side
yard setback from 5’ to 3.5’, to install a driveway beside a garage. This driveway will be used to
store an RV trailer. The property includes a house with an attached two-car garage. The garage
(excluding roof eve) is approximately 15’ from the side yard property line. The applicant’s intent
is to have a driveway wide enough to park the RV without hitting the roof eves, thus, the
driveway would be 10’ wide, beyond the roof eve. The minimum side yard setback for a
driveway is 5’. The maximum width of a driveway is 35’ or the width of the garage plus 12’,
whichever is greater. It was noted the proposed driveway would be 28’ wide. Staff recommended
the Planning Commission hold a public hearing and approve the variance as requested.
Commissioner Klander asked if the property pins were located for this site. Planner Sevald
stated the pins were not found. He explained the City does not require a certified survey to be
completed for Variance requests. He indicated Ramsey County aerial photos were used for
measurements, along with the fence.
Commissioner Klebsch questioned if the City required the new driveway to run the full length of
the garage. Planner Sevald stated this was not a City requirement.
Chair Stevenson opened the public hearing at 7:19 p.m.
Chair Stevenson closed the public hearing at 7:19 p.m.
MOTION/SECOND: Commissioner Klebsch/Commissioner Klander. To approve Resolution
1077-17, a Resolution Recommending Approval of a Variance for a Reduced Side Yard Setback
from 5’ to 3.5’ for a driveway at 5211 Sunnyside Road; Planning Case No. VR2017-001.
Commissioner Monn asked if the applicant has been in communication with his neighbor
regarding the driveway addition. Tracy Henry, 5211 Sunnyside Road, explained he has spoken
to this neighbor and has offered his full support for the driveway expansion. He indicated he
would not be driving off of the parking pad and noted he had nine inches of wiggle room.
Commissioner Monn questioned if the RV would be covered. Mr. Henry stated he did cover his
RV.
Ayes – 7 Nays – 0 Motion carried.

C. Council Updates
Council Member Meehlhause provided the Planning Commission with an update from the City
Council. He discussed the three plans that were presented to the Council for the Crossroads
Pointe redevelopment and noted the Council was working on a preliminary agreement for the
property with I&H. He stated the INH development included market rate apartments with a
separate building which could potentially house an indoor gun range. He explained the hospital
board was recently dissolved and the assets would be sold off and split between the five-member
cities. He reported the Council received a presentation on optional insurance that would cover
homeowner’s sewer lines from the main to the house. He explained the Council recently
received an update from the Fire Department and was discussing upgrades to the City’s cable
equipment. He indicated the Council approved their preliminary budget and tax levy on August
28th. He stated the Council had hired Nyle Zikmund as the Interim City Administrator and
promoted Jon Sevald to City Planner/Supervisor. Lastly, he welcomed Celena Monn to the
Planning Commission.
